Summary of the comparison
Estcots Primary School and The Meads Primary School are primary schools in East Grinstead.
Estcots Primary School scores 59 out of 100 (grade C, average) and The Meads Primary School scores 55 out of 100 (grade C, average). Estcots Primary School is ahead on our composite score.
Estcots Primary School was judged Good and The Meads Primary School was judged Good.
On the share of pupils meeting the expected standard in reading, writing and maths at Key Stage 2, the latest published figures are 61.0% for Estcots Primary School and 53.0% for The Meads Primary School.
The share of pupils meeting the expected standard at Key Stage 2 has risen at Estcots Primary School (57.0% in 2022-23, 61.0% in 2024-25) and has fallen at The Meads Primary School (56.0% in 2022-23, 53.0% in 2024-25).
